From 67b27c621ab8cafcf171ede4846fd02ea919f3cd Mon Sep 17 00:00:00 2001 From: Ellet Date: Sat, 9 Dec 2023 14:57:25 +0300 Subject: [PATCH] Update toolbar buttons --- .../toolbar/buttons/select_alignment_button.dart | 10 ++++++++++ .../toolbar/buttons/select_header_style_button.dart | 12 +----------- 2 files changed, 11 insertions(+), 11 deletions(-) create mode 100644 lib/src/widgets/toolbar/buttons/select_alignment_button.dart diff --git a/lib/src/widgets/toolbar/buttons/select_alignment_button.dart b/lib/src/widgets/toolbar/buttons/select_alignment_button.dart new file mode 100644 index 00000000..7dcf9802 --- /dev/null +++ b/lib/src/widgets/toolbar/buttons/select_alignment_button.dart @@ -0,0 +1,10 @@ +import 'package:flutter/material.dart'; + +class MyWidget extends StatelessWidget { + const MyWidget({super.key}); + + @override + Widget build(BuildContext context) { + return const Placeholder(); + } +} diff --git a/lib/src/widgets/toolbar/buttons/select_header_style_button.dart b/lib/src/widgets/toolbar/buttons/select_header_style_button.dart index 1e8621c8..17728e3e 100644 --- a/lib/src/widgets/toolbar/buttons/select_header_style_button.dart +++ b/lib/src/widgets/toolbar/buttons/select_header_style_button.dart @@ -116,10 +116,10 @@ class _QuillToolbarSelectHeaderStyleButtonState menuChildren: _HeaderStyleOptions.values .map( (e) => MenuItemButton( - // value: e, child: Text(_label(e)), onPressed: () { widget.controller.formatSelection(getAttributeByOptionsItem(e)); + setState(() => _selectedItem = e); }, ), ) @@ -141,15 +141,5 @@ class _QuillToolbarSelectHeaderStyleButtonState ), ), ); - // return DropdownButton<_HeaderStyleOptions>( - // value: _selectedItem, - // items: , - // onChanged: (newItem) { - // if (newItem == null) { - // return; - // } - // setState(() => _selectedItem = newItem); - // }, - // ); } }